About the position

Lumonic, a subsidiary of PitchBook, is a private credit management platform founded and designed to automate reporting and compliance for private credit lenders. Its proprietary platform streamlines borrower financial data collection and verification, enabling investors to monitor compliance, covenant adherence, and financial health across their lending portfolios in real-time. PitchBook’s Senior Software Engineer supports our Lumonic subsidiary and is responsible for building next-generation solutions that modernize portfolio workflows through AI-driven analytics and automation. The Lumonic platform encompasses data collection, extraction, and reporting to provide critical portfolio insights in real-time, helping investment professionals make better decisions with their data. This role works with modern technologies in our Python/React/PostgreSQL stack to solve complex problems in private financial markets. Problems range from data extraction, normalization, and reporting. We're looking for engineers who are hungry, passionate about coding, and already incorporating AI tools into their workflow.
